The Samsung Galaxy F41 is slightly better than the Xiaomi Mi Max 2, getting an 85.2 score against 77.5. Samsung Galaxy F41's body is notably newer and just a little bit lighter, but also thicker than Xiaomi Mi Max 2. Samsung Galaxy F41 features a bit better processing unit than Xiaomi Mi Max 2, and although they both have a Octa-Core CPU, the Samsung Galaxy F41 also has a higher amount of RAM.
The Samsung Galaxy F41 features just a bit better display than Xiaomi Mi Max 2, and although they both have a display of the same size, the Samsung Galaxy F41 also has a slightly better 1080 x 2340 resolution and a quite higher display density. Xiaomi Mi Max 2 has a little bit better storage for apps and games than Samsung Galaxy F41, because although it has a slot for SD memory cards that supports 384 GB smaller, it also counts with 64 GB more internal storage.
The Galaxy F41 captures a lot better photos and videos than Xiaomi Mi Max 2, and although they both have the same video frame rate and the same 3840x2160 video quality, the Galaxy F41 also has a larger aperture to take better low-light photography and video, a way larger sensor shooting way better quality photos and videos and a much more megapixels back camera.
The Galaxy F41 has just a bit longer battery performance than Xiaomi Mi Max 2, because it has a 6000mAh battery capacity against 5300mAh.
